SB 5321-S - DIGEST

 

              (DIGEST OF PROPOSED 1ST SUBSTITUTE)

 

     Makes an appropriation of three hundred thousand dollars, for the biennium ending June 30, 1999, from the general fund to the department of health for the purpose of awarding community-based oral health grants that may fund sealant programs, education, prevention, and other oral health interventions.  Such grants may be awarded to state or federally funded community and migrant health centers, tribal clinics, or public health jurisdictions.

     Makes an appropriation of three hundred thousand dollars for the biennium ending June 30, 1999, from the general fund to the University of Washington for the school of dentistry's senior dental extern program, dental hygiene degree completion program, and graduate pediatric dental program to serve rural and underserved children through training programs at Yakima valley farmworkers clinic, Yakima neighborhood health services, and other state or federally funded community and migrant health centers, tribal clinics, and public health jurisdictions throughout the state.
